There were two outcomes of MGS1, one where she lives or dies. The official ending allows her to live.
And I think it's easy to say why Ocelot is sometimes possesed by Liquid, mainly it's because he's the son of (SPOILER) The Sorrow. But the question is, wouldn't Ocelot have to actually let Liquid's spirit posses him.